Halt on
The category determines whether the computer will stop if an error is detected during power up.
All Errors
Whenever the BIOS detects a non-fatal error the system will stop.
No Erro rs
The system boot will not stop for any error that may be detected and you
will be promp ted.
All, But Keyboard The system boot will not stop for a keyboard error; it will stop for all other
errors. (Default value)
All, But Diskette
The system boot will not stop for a disk error; it will stop for all other errors.
All, But Disk/Key The system boot will not stop for a keyboard or disk error; it will stop for all
other errors.
Memory
The categ ory is display-onl y which is determi ned by POST (Power On Self Test) of the BIOS.
Base Memory
The POST of the BIOS will determine the amount of base (or conventional) memory installed
in the system.
The value of the base memory is typically 512K for systems with 512K memory installed on
the motherboard, or 640K for systems with 640K or more memory installed on the motherboard.
Extended Memory
The BIOS determines ho w much extende d memory is pr esent during t he POST.
This is the amount o f memory located above 1 MB in t he CPU's memory address map.
